加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.haoxinwen.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 大数据 > 正文

iOS端大数据实时处理引擎优化策略

发布时间:2026-05-15 08:46:22 所属栏目:大数据 来源:DaWei
导读:  在iOS端实现大数据实时处理,需面对设备资源有限、电池消耗敏感与后台运行受限等挑战。为提升处理效率,应优先采用轻量级数据压缩算法,如LZ4或Zstandard,减少传输与存储开销,同时确保解压速度满足实时性要求。

  在iOS端实现大数据实时处理,需面对设备资源有限、电池消耗敏感与后台运行受限等挑战。为提升处理效率,应优先采用轻量级数据压缩算法,如LZ4或Zstandard,减少传输与存储开销,同时确保解压速度满足实时性要求。


2026AI模拟图,仅供参考

  数据采集阶段应引入智能采样机制,根据业务场景动态调整采集频率。例如,在用户行为活跃时提高采样率,低活跃期则降频,避免无意义数据堆积。结合本地缓存策略,将临时数据暂存于SQLite或CoreData中,降低频繁写入磁盘的性能损耗。


  处理流程中,建议使用异步队列(如DispatchQueue)配合分层处理模型。将数据预处理、规则匹配、聚合计算等步骤拆分为独立任务,通过GCD调度器合理分配线程资源,防止主线程阻塞导致UI卡顿。


  针对内存占用问题,可引入滑动窗口机制对历史数据进行周期性清理,并利用弱引用(weak reference)管理大对象,避免内存泄漏。同时,对长时间运行的任务启用超时控制,一旦超过阈值即自动中断,保障系统稳定性。


  在数据上报环节,应优化网络请求策略。采用批量合并上传方式,减少连接建立次数;结合蜂窝网络与Wi-Fi状态智能选择上传时机,优先在空闲充电状态下执行,兼顾用户体验与能耗控制。


  可通过埋点分析工具实时监控处理链路中的延迟与失败率,构建可视化仪表盘,辅助快速定位瓶颈。定期进行代码审查与性能测试,确保引擎在不同机型和系统版本下保持稳定表现。


  综上,通过压缩优化、智能采样、异步处理、内存管理与网络调优等多维度协同,可在有限的iOS资源环境下实现高效、可持续的大数据实时处理能力。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章